Hirdetés
A Raspberry Pi - amint azt már korábbi cikkekben láthattuk - rendkívül rugalmas hardver. Miután telepítette az operációs rendszert, megbirkózott a kis méretekkel, és megtalálta az esetét, akkor képes lesz rá telepíteni a médiaközpont szoftvert, és talán még el is indítani a programozó szoftvert (elvégre erre tervezték!).
Előfordulhat azonban, hogy a Raspberry Pi csatlakoztatása a nagyképernyős plazma TV-hez - az egyetlen a házban lévő eszköz HDMI-csatlakozással - kissé fárasztó, amikor a családja kedvenceit figyeli előadás. Alternatív megoldásként lehet, hogy nem csak elegendő HDMI-kijelző van, de nincs elegendő billentyűzet.
Az SSH előnyei
Szerencsére a Raspberry Pi elfogadja az SSH parancsokat, amikor helyi hálózathoz csatlakozik (akár Ethernet, akár Wi-Fi hálózaton keresztül), lehetővé téve ezzel a könnyű beállítást.
Az SSH előnyei meghaladják a napi szűrés zavarát A Simpson család vagy a hírességek legfrissebb hírei - a Raspberry Pi készülékének dedikált kijelző nélkül (más néven „fejetlen”) történő használata hagyja, hogy hagyja az eszközt beállítva egy adott konfigurációban anélkül, hogy aggódnia kellene, hogy bárki megzavarja dolgokat.
A Pi-t NAS interfészként használja? Nincs mit! Ha Raspberry Pi az alacsony élettartamú webszerverként vagy internetes rádióként tölti az életét, akkor nincs szüksége külön kijelzőre.
Itt jön be az SSH!
A Raspberry Pi beállítása SSH-hoz
Annak érdekében, hogy felkészítse a Raspberry Pi-t az SSH-n keresztüli távoli kapcsolatokra, előbb telepítenie kellett a Debian disztró Raspbian-t, a korábban leírtak szerint. Alapértelmezés szerint az SSH engedélyezve van, de ha le van tiltva, akkor újra engedélyeznie kell a konfigurációs képernyőt.
Ha a mini-számítógépet csatlakoztatja a hálózathoz, csatlakoztatott billentyűzetet és Ethernet kábelt, indítsa el és jelentkezzen be az eszközbe.
Miután ezt megtette, írja be sudo raspi-config a konfigurációs képernyő megnyitásához, és a nyílbillentyűkkel és az Enter billentyűvel válassza ki az SSH engedélyezése vagy letiltása lehetőséget. A következő képernyőn válassza az Engedélyezés lehetőséget, érintse meg az Enter-t, majd a végső képernyőn az Enter-t ismételten válassza az OK-t.
Az SSH engedélyezése után távoli kapcsolatot létesíthet a Raspberry Pi-vel SSH-kliens használatával.
(Vegye figyelembe, hogy ha az SSH nem szerepel menüpontként, akkor valószínűleg a Raspbian disztró régi verzióját használja, és a lehető leghamarabb frissíteni kell!)
Csatlakozás a Raspberry Pi-hez
Mielőtt csatlakozna a Raspberry Pi-hez, ellenőriznie kell az IP-címet. Van néhány módszer erre.
Az első a parancssorból a belépés ifconfig a hálózati kapcsolat részleteinek, beleértve az IP-címet, megjelenítéséhez. Alternatív megoldásként ellenőrizheti, hogy az útválasztón nincs-e csatlakoztatott eszköz, és így meg tudja határozni az IP-címet.
Ezen információk átadása után készen áll a kapcsolat felvételére az SSH-val.
Ha Windows rendszert használ, akkor a legjobb SSH eszköz valószínűleg a PuTTY, amely a következő címen érhető el http://www.chiark.greenend.org.uk/~sgtatham/putty/download.html. Miután letöltötte (válassza a putty.exe ehhez a feladathoz), kattintson duplán a végrehajtható fájlra - telepítés nélkül fut.
Ban,-ben Ülés képernyőn adja hozzá az IP-címet a Gazdagép neve mezőbe, és kattintson a gombra Nyisd ki. A PuTTY biztonsági értesítést fog kiadni - kattintson Igen a folytatáshoz, majd jelentkezzen be a Raspberry Pi-be.
Pillanatokkal később meglátja a Raspberry Pi szöveges felületet!
Most lekapcsolhatja a billentyűzetet, az egeret és a HDMI-kábelt a Raspberry Pi-ről, és távolról parancsokat adhat ki.
Távoli parancsok kiadása a Pi számára
Különféle parancsok távolról is kiadhatók a Raspberry Pi számára az SSH-n keresztül - nagyjából minden, ami nem tiltja vagy szakítja meg az SSH-t vagy a hálózati kapcsolatot!
ps ax
Ez megjeleníti a futó folyamatok listáját.
$ ssh –V
Megjeleníti az aktuális SSH verziót
A fájlok az SSH használatával másolhatók a Raspberry Pi-be és onnan:
localhost $ scp loginname: /home/username/remotehostfile.txt remotehostfile.txt
localhost $ scp localhostfile.txt loginname: /home/username/localhostfile.txt
Ha kész, ne felejtse el biztonságosan leállítani a Pi-t a következő paranccsal:
sudo shutdown-h most
(A –h – r váltással újraindul az eszköz). Ezt meg kell tenni a tápkábel eltávolítása előtt - ennek elmulasztása könnyen sérült SD-kártyához vezethet, ami a Raspian operációs rendszer újratelepítéséhez vezet.
Frissítések, alkalmazástelepítések és parancssori használat - távolról!
Vannak bizonyos dolgok, amelyekre az SSH nem alkalmas. Például nem teszi lehetővé a Raspberry Pi felhasználói felületének elérését, de eszközöket biztosít Önnek frissítések futtatásához, alkalmazások telepítéséhez és különféle beépített programok és eszközök használatához számítógép.
Az SSH távoli egyszerű konfigurálásával és a fentebb felsorolt (és még sok más) parancsokkal gyorsan és hatékonyan küldhet utasításokat az eszközhöz, a PuTTY használatával a Windowson, vagy a natív parancssori eszközök segítségével a Mac OS X és más Linux disztrókban.
Mindent összevetve, ha a Raspberry Pi tulajdonosa van, akkor tisztában kell lennie azzal, milyen kényelmes és hasznos az SSH. Ha rendszeresen tervezi használni az SSH-t, érdemes megtanulnia ezt boot partíció hack 6 módszer a málna-pi feltörésére a rendszerindító partíción keresztülSzeretné gyorsabban elérhetővé tenni Raspberry Pi-jét? Próbálja ki ezeket a / boot / partition hackereket, hogy időt takarítson meg a Raspberry Pi beállításával. Olvass tovább hogy gyorsan engedélyezze az SSH-t, amikor szüksége van rá.
Christian Cawley a biztonság, a Linux, a barkácsolás, a programozás és a műszaki magyarázatú szerkesztőhelyettes. Előállítja a The Really Useful Podcast-ot is, és nagy tapasztalattal rendelkezik az asztali és szoftver támogatással kapcsolatban. Christian, a Linux Format magazin közreműködője, egy Raspberry Pi gyártója, Lego szeretője és retro játék rajongója.